Abstract

The utility model discloses a holographic display device. The device comprises a cabinet body, wherein one side of the cabinet body is provided with a display device; holographic imaging glass is arranged in the cabinet body; the other side of the cabinet body is provided with a supporting plate on which an exhibit is placed; the holographic imaging glass is positioned between the display device and the supporting plate; an included angle between the holographic imaging glass and the luminous surface of the display device is an acute angle; light rays which are emitted by the display device pass through the holographic imaging glass to form a suspending holographic virtual image at the position of the exhibit; the included angle between the holographic imaging glass and the luminous surface of the display device is 40 degrees to 50 degrees, preferably 45 degrees; the cabinet body is embedded into a wall; the display device is positioned on the top of the cabinet body; the supporting plate is positioned at the bottom of the cabinet body; and the overlapped part of the cabinet body and the outer surface of the wall is transparent. By the holographic display device, a display form in which only a real object is positioned in the original cabinet or a displayer and the real object are short of correlation is changed, so that a dynamic element is added into the cabinet, and corresponding characters and animation effects can be made according to different real objects for serving the exhibit.

Background technology
Holographic imaging also is referred to as 3D hologram image, hologram three-dimensional imaging, utilizes optical principle, and image is aloft appeared in one's mind, presents stereoeffect.Existing a kind of holographic imaging device is the four sides cone of being processed by transparent material, and spectators' sight line can penetrate it from any one side, and through surperficial mirror and reflection, spectators can see image and the figure that freely floats in cone space.Four video transmitters are transmitted into light signal on the special prism in this cone, and the back that pools together forms the stereopsis with real dimensions space.Holographic phantom imaging system is made up of cabinet, spectroscope, shot-light, video playback apparatus; Based on the spectroscope image-forming principle; Through the product real scene shooting being made up the special processing of three-dimensional model; To take then the stack of product image or product three-dimensional model image march into the arena in the scape, constituted the product demonstration system of being association of activity and inertia.Do not need people to wear any polaroid glasses,, give visual impact, have strong depth feelings just not watching 3D phantom stereo display special efficacy heartily under the constraint fully.In the commercial exhibition activity, holographic imaging obtains increasing application, and above-mentioned holographic imaging device volume is bigger, need make improvements, and with conserve space, is convenient to extensive use.

Embodiment
For technological means, creation characteristic that the utility model is realized, reach purpose and be easy to understand with effect and understand, below in conjunction with illustrating and specific embodiment, further set forth the utility model.
As shown in Figure 1; The hologram display device that the utility model proposes includes cabinet 1; The top of cabinet 1 is provided with display device 2, also is provided with holographic imaging glass 3 in the cabinet 1, and the bottom of cabinet 1 has fagging 11; Be placed with exhibit 4 on the fagging 11; Holographic imaging glass 3 is between display device 2 and fagging 11, and the angle between the light-emitting area of holographic imaging glass 3 and display device 2 is 45 °, and the light of display device 2 emissions passes holographic imaging glass 3 backs and forms the unsettled holographic virtual image at exhibit 4 places; Like Fig. 2, in the present embodiment, cabinet 1 is embedded in the body of wall 5, and cabinet 1 is transparent glass plate 12 with the overlapping part of body of wall 5 outside surfaces, and this is displaying contents that display device 2 is play as 21, mirror image 22 be 3 pairs in holographic imaging glass this as 21 virtual images that are; According to normal visual angle, spectators can only see mirror image 22 and exhibit 4.This exhibiting device is hidden in the top of cabinet 1 to display device 2, and this presents mirror image 22 as 21 through holographic imaging glass 3, and mirror image 22 is the skyborne virtual images that suspend, both can attractive eyeball, and can also to produce zero distances interactive with exhibit 4.
This exhibiting device has changed original cabinet and has only placed in kind or display lacks related display form with material object; Not only can add dynamic element to cabinet; Can also make corresponding literal and animation effect according to different material objects and better be the showpiece service; Change original show window structure, brought a kind of brand-new exhibition method.
